Job description

The AMS Operations Manager is responsible for ensuring stability, performance, and continuous improvement of Microsoft Dynamics 365 and related enterprise applications. This role serves as the operational owner for critical business systems, driving incident resolution, vendor accountability, service excellence, and process optimization. The ideal candidate combines deep D365 expertise with strong operational leadership, vendor management experience, and the ability to proactively identify and resolve systemic issues before they impact the business.

Primary Responsibilities
1) D365 Operations & System Stability
  • Own the day-to-day operational health, stability, and performance of Microsoft Dynamics 365.
  • Lead efforts to identify root causes of recurring issues and implement sustainable corrective actions.
  • Proactively monitor system performance, aging tickets, recurring trends, and operational risks.
  • Develop and maintain operational runbooks, documentation, support procedures, and knowledge-sharing processes.
  • Expand operational oversight and support other enterprise applications, including Salesforce and related business systems.
Incident & Problem Management
  • Own and continuously improve the critical incident management process, including escalation, root cause analysis (RCA), corrective actions, and preventative measures.
  • Ensure incidents are properly prioritized, managed, communicated, and resolved in alignment with business needs.
  • Partner with business and technical teams to identify underlying causes of issues rather than focusing solely on symptom resolution.
  • Lead remediation projects that eliminate recurring problems and improve overall system reliability.
  • Manage multiple vendors and service providers, ensuring accountability for contractual obligations, deliverables, and service commitments.
  • Establish, monitor, and report on Service Level Agreements (SLAs), Key Performance Indicators (KPIs), and vendor performance metrics.
  • Conduct regular vendor performance reviews and hold partners accountable for quality, responsiveness, and business outcomes.
  • Coordinate support and delivery activities across multiple Statements of Work (SOWs).
Release & Change Management
  • Ensure disciplined release management processes, including regression testing, deployment planning, production readiness reviews, and post-deployment validation.
  • Partner with technical teams to minimize operational risk during system changes and releases.
  • Drive continuous improvement in change management, release governance, and deployment success metrics.
  • Serve as the primary escalation point for operational issues and business-critical incidents.
  • Communicate effectively with stakeholders at all levels, from support teams and vendors to executive leadership.
  • Lead cross-functional teams through issue resolution, risk mitigation, and operational improvements.
  • Demonstrate a hands-on leadership style, balancing delegation with active involvement to remove obstacles and drive results.
  • Create clarity, structure, and accountability in situations where ownership or direction may be unclear.
4)ServiceNow & Operational Excellence
  • Leverage ServiceNow for ticket management, prioritization, escalation management, reporting, and operational governance.
  • Identify process improvements and automation opportunities that enhance support effectiveness and scalability.
  • Implement best practices that drive operational maturity, improve service levels, and reduce business disruption.
  • Identify, validate, and communicate audit findings and process improvements and ensure that results are understood, presented fairly, properly documented, and that appropriate action plans are put into place and agreed upon by management.

Travel Requirements: 10% including international.

The anticipated salary range for this position is $160,000-185,000 annually. Actual salary will be based on a variety of factors including relevant experience, knowledge, skills and other factors permitted by law. A range of medical, dental, vision, retirement, paid time off, bonus and/or other benefits are available.
